详细描述

A temporary loop ileostomy is widely used when operating rectal cancer. The ostomy is then reversed in a separate operation. Morbidity of stoma reversal is significant, but not clearly defined. One complication in connection with stoma closure is development of hernia at the former stoma site.

A hernia is a weakening of the muscular layers and the connective tissue of the abdominal wall, which may cause pain and discomfort, as well as an inconvenient bulge. A hernia could also cause more serious complication of obstructed or strangulated bowel. According to international studies, the incidence of hernia at the ostomy site varies between 7% and 35%. Many of the studies are heterogenic and some of them include both colostomies and ileostomies. Among studies that focus on reversal of ileotomies the hernia incidence varies between 11-15%. Preliminary results from a retrospective study in Stockholm indicates a frequency of 7,9%.

The best method to avoid hernia after stoma closure is not known. Most commonly surgeons tend to close the fascia in one layer with monofilament suture. In the study mentioned above 91% of the operations were done with one-layer monofilament, mostly PDS. Use of prophylactic mesh in the abdominal wall has been proposed, but there is currently insufficient scientific evidence to recommend it as a routine.

The present study is focused on loop ileostomy closure after rectal cancer. A non-heterogenous group of ostomies will serve as a base to evaluate whether the incidence of hernia may be reduced. If this study detects a decreased frequency of hernia when using prophylactic meshes, it may lead to new recommendations for this patient group.

PHaLIR is a prospective, double-blinded randomized study in which patients planned for stoma reversal after rectal cancer surgery will be randomized to retro muscular mesh Ultrapro Advanced or standard treatment without mesh. Operating time, complications, LOS, pain, infections and postoperative hernia are to be studied. The patients will be identified and asked about participation when they come for postoperative control after rectal cancer operation and are planned for the ileostomy reversal after check of the rectal anastomosis. They will be given oral and written information and signed informed consent is required from all patients.
